"Putin's Warning: F-16s at Risk in Ukraine Conflict"

TL;DR Summary
Swedish military official warns that Russian President Vladimir Putin's recent statement regarding F-16 fighter jets as legitimate targets for Moscow, even on third-country airfields, could escalate tensions and potentially lead to a war with NATO. The official emphasizes that Putin's rhetoric should be taken seriously, as it aligns with Russia's narrative of the West as a major threat. The delivery of F-16 aircraft to Ukraine by Western allies has heightened concerns, with Russia expressing a need to counter this increase in Ukraine's combat capability.
